Report Overview
The 5G Base Station RF Chip is a crucial component in the infrastructure of 5G networks, responsible for processing and transmitting radio frequency signals between the base station and user devices. These chips are designed to support the high data rates, low latency, and massive connectivity requirements of 5G technology. They play a key role in enabling the deployment of 5G networks and ensuring efficient communication between devices. As the demand for high-speed internet and advanced connectivity solutions continues to grow, the market for 5G Base Station RF Chips is expected to expand significantly in the coming years.
The market for 5G Base Station RF Chips is currently experiencing rapid growth, driven by several key factors. One of the primary market drivers is the increasing adoption of 5G technology worldwide. Telecom operators are investing heavily in upgrading their networks to 5G to meet the growing demand for faster and more reliable connectivity. This surge in 5G deployments is fueling the demand for 5G Base Station RF Chips. Additionally, the proliferation of Internet of Things (IoT) devices, smart cities, autonomous vehicles, and other connected technologies is further driving the need for advanced 5G infrastructure, boosting the market for RF chips.
Moreover, technological advancements in semiconductor manufacturing are also contributing to the growth of the 5G Base Station RF Chip market. The development of more efficient and powerful RF chip designs, using technologies such as gallium nitride (GaN) and silicon germanium (SiGe), is enabling higher performance and better energy efficiency in 5G base stations. These innovations are attracting investments from chip manufacturers and driving competition in the market. In addition, government initiatives and policies aimed at promoting 5G deployment and digital transformation are creating favorable market conditions for 5G Base Station RF Chip vendors.
